Yes. Minnesota has legalized cannabis for adults, with a licensed adult-use market (medical programs typically operate alongside it).
277 retail locations are currently listed on Minnesota's official license roster (refreshed Sep 6, 2026). The state also lists 10 cultivation and 2 manufacturing licenses.
